Here is an advance Screening / Listening Party for the projected Borrowed Time album, In A New Land.



Welcome to the Listening Party!

This is a Private Party – Invitation Only – but feel free to bring a guest, if you’re willing to vouch for them.

This album was recorded in 1985, and then the band called it a day. For nearly four decades.

This version of the album was made by hand in 2024, on four 10″ discs, and the music embedded into the grooves with the help of a Presto 6N lathe that dates back to 1941.

These discs were half-speed mastered to play back at 45rpm, for optimal audio quality.

The audio on the album itself is a digital > analog transfer from a 16/44.1kHz 2-channel final mix made in 1985 by Melne Murphy and J.Free, with assistance from Jeff LaBelle, at PAX Studio in Apple Valley.

The audio in this video clip is not a direct feed from the sound system, but simply recorded with an ambient mic on the camera.

The introductory clip is from a DVD-R of the final Borrowed Time performance in 1985, at The Whole Music Club, in Minneapolis.

Prepare to enjoy nearly an hour’s worth of video showing phonograph records being played on a turntable.
